Peregrine Technologies, backed by leading Silicon Valley investors, builds an AI-enabled platform that transforms siloed data into operational intelligence for public safety organizations, government agencies, and private-sector institutions. The platform currently serves hundreds of customers across 30+ states and two countries, reaching over 125 million people.
As a Business Development Representative, you'll own the top of the funnel for Peregrine's expansion into local government. This is a high-velocity, high-ownership role designed for an ambitious early-career professional to help build a function from the ground up.
Key responsibilities include:
**Pipeline Creation & Field Engagement:** Represent Peregrine at conferences, events, and agency meetings nationwide, owning lead generation and follow-up end-to-end. Qualify high-volume inbound leads via multi-channel outreach with urgency and precision. Generate qualified leads and book discovery and demo meetings alongside Account Executives. Drive activity metrics for pipeline generation, including follow-up tracking and demo scheduling.
**Outreach & Sales Execution:** Identify and build early-stage relationships with law enforcement, emergency operations, and government agencies. Tailor Peregrine's value propositions to specific agency challenges. Execute disciplined outbound prospecting with persistent follow-up and systematic scaling. Continuously refine talk tracks, objection handling, and discovery techniques based on performance data.
**Reporting & Cross-Team Coordination:** Maintain accurate CRM records of pipeline activity, meetings set, and opportunities progressed. Partner with Account Executives to route qualified leads and support deals through the sales cycle. Surface territory insights on event effectiveness, regional trends, and lead conversion.
You'll sit within the Growth Marketing team and collaborate across marketing, sales, and forward-deployed engineering. The role involves up to 50% travel throughout the U.S., with a base in either San Francisco or Washington, D.C.
Required qualifications: 2-3 years in sales, business development, or customer-facing roles (strong early-career candidates from outside SaaS encouraged). Proven performance in demanding environments, relentless drive and results orientation, exceptional interpersonal communication, clear persuasive writing and speaking, ability to read a room and tailor messaging, self-direction, coachability, resilience in face of resistance, strong time management and CRM hygiene.
